Explore the intricate relationship between law, culture, and identity in "Law, Culture, and Africana Studies" by James Conyers. Published by Taylor & Francis Inc in 2007, this insightful paperback spans 134 pages and delves into the historical and contemporary social conditions affecting African and African American communities. Conyers examines how African people have been marginalized in Eurocentric narratives and highlights the importance of Africana studies in understanding these dynamics.
